By the late 1970s, global oil markets were in flux — reshaped by the energy crises of the decade and the growing dominance of multinational refiners. This certificate, issued on 28 December 1978, represents 5,000 shares of $1.72 Cumulative Convertible Preferred Stock, Series A in the Commonwealth Oil Refining Company, Inc., a key petroleum processor incorporated under the laws of the Commonwealth of Puerto Rico.
The certificate features an evocative vignette of a classical male figure amid oil derricks and refinery towers, symbolising industrial power and human mastery over natural resources. Its brown engraving, embossed corporate seal, and secure detailing reflect the enduring craftsmanship of the American Bank Note Company, one of the world’s leading producers of engraved financial documents.
